Hi All,

Death Trooper.

Figure - is from Hasbro and has the joints glued and then puttied. The pauldron is also from Hasbro and the weapons are from Bandai, the small pouches on the belly are 1/35 scale and the grenades are 1/35 scale WW2 German gas masks with the ribbed tubing cut and placed on top. The stormtrooper doll was made using high density foam and tooth picks.

Base - the base is balsa wood and I first used spakfilla to cover the base and once dry I then glued fine sand and once dry I painted it and the small clumps of grass are from Army Painter. I used Vallejo, Games Workshop and pastel chalks to paint and weather the figure and base.
